Output 45e34bba8dc482dae28f6d6c349de2afe28597dda1bfbbcbb750053114281cee:26

value
1070642
script pubkey
OP_0 OP_PUSHBYTES_20 b5c506d9025b102ffddc79cec9e0264e35affd66
address
bc1qkhzsdkgztvgzllwu088vncpxfc66lltxgn5llx
transaction
45e34bba8dc482dae28f6d6c349de2afe28597dda1bfbbcbb750053114281cee
confirmations
659
spent
true